LANGUAGE CONTACT AND LANGUAGE CONFLICT: THE CASE OF OROGHO COMMUNITY

ABSTRACT

The goal of this work is to investigate the sociolinguistic situation in Orogho Community. It investigates the phenomena of language contact and language conflict as they manifest amongst their languages. The study also investigates the nature of multilingualism among speakers in Orogho Community, to determine the language attitude of speakers towards their mother tongue, and to find out if there is really a language conflict situation in Orogho. The methodology used for this work is a descriptive one. Data was collected for this study, with the use of questionnaires. Data analysis was done with the use of simple statistics and was presented in a tabular form with the use of simple percentage to enhance easy understanding .The study finds amongst others that OroghoCommunity is made up of multilinguals, the language attitudes of the youth in Orogho is negative towards their mother tongue, the dominating languages in Orogho are Ẹdo and Pidgin, majority of the people in Orogho enjoy speaking Ẹdo language.
